Description

INH14 is a cell permeable inhibitor of IKKα/IKKβ, with IC50s of 8.97 and 3.59 μM, respectively. INH14 inhibits the IKKα/β-dependent TLR inflammatory response. INH14 also inhibits downstream of TAK1/TAB1 and NF-kB pathways. Anti-inflammatory and anti-cancer activity[1].

IC50 & Target[1]

IKKβ

3.59 μM (IC50)

IKKα

8.97 μM (IC50)

In Vivo

INH14 (5 µg/g, i.p. for 2 hours) reduces lipopeptide-induced inflammation in mice[1].

MCE has not independently confirmed the accuracy of these methods. They are for reference only.

Animal Model: 8-week old, male, pathogen-free C57BL/6J mice[1]
Dosage: 5 µg/g, one hour before Pam2CSK4 injection
Administration: I.P. for 2 hours
Result: Decreased TNFα production in mice.
Molecular Weight

240.30

Appearance

Solid

Formula

C15H16N2O

CAS No.
SMILES

O=C(NC1=CC=CC=C1)NC2=CC=C(CC)C=C2

Shipping

Room temperature in continental US; may vary elsewhere.

Storage
Powder -20°C 3 years
4°C 2 years
In solvent -80°C 6 months
-20°C 1 month
Solvent & Solubility
In Vitro: 

DMSO : ≥ 125 mg/mL (520.18 mM)

*"≥" means soluble, but saturation unknown.
